How to Make Money Selling Valentine Crafts
When you are planning to start selling Valentine’s crafts, keep it simple. Begin with making simple Valentine theme crafts and focus on the feedback your customers give.
Their suggestions and opinions will help you improve and come up with Valentine’s crafts people love to buy.
Over time, you can experiment with more ideas. If you’re passionate about crafting, Valentine’s Day is the perfect time to turn that passion into profit.
Here are some tips to keep in mind before you start.
Pick Popular Crafts
Choose crafts that are easy to make and appeal to a wide audience. Think personalized gifts, romantic keepsakes, and trendy home decor.
Find Your Marketplace
Selling online on platforms like Etsy or Facebook Marketplace is convenient, but don’t overlook local craft fairs or community groups. Social media is another excellent tool for promoting your crafts. You can also try Pinterest to market your products and make good sales.
Set the Right Price
Factor in the cost of materials and your time. Don’t undervalue your work—homemade Valentine crafts to make and sell often have a premium feel that buyers are willing to pay for.
Add a Personal Touch
Share your crafting story. Let buyers know why you create and what inspires your designs. This connection makes your items more appealing.
Valentine Crafts to Make and Sell
If you’re ready to dive in, here are craft ideas perfect for Valentine’s Day. Each is easy to customize, making it a unique addition to your product lineup.
Handmade Jewelry
Handmade jewelry customized for Valentine’s Day is a great craft idea to sell.
Heart-Shaped Earrings
Create earrings with materials like polymer clay, resin, or metal charms. Add vibrant colors like red, pink, or gold to match the Valentine theme. Packaging them in small gift boxes with love notes will make them even more special.

Personalized Bracelets
Use alphabet beads or engraved metal charms to customize names, initials, or romantic messages. Pair them with dainty, adjustable chains for a premium feel.
Beaded Necklaces
Focus on Valentine-inspired bead combinations such as red, pink, and pearl whites. Add heart or arrow pendants for extra charm.

Valentine Cards
Another great way to make money on Valentine’s Day is to make and sell Valentine’s Day cards. Everyone knows that gifting a customized card makes their loved ones feel very special. This is why they are always looking for the best options.
This can be your chance to make Valentine’s Day cards and sell them for extra cash.
Here are some unique card ideas for Valentine’s Day.
Pop-Up Cards
Create intricate designs using paper layering techniques. Include pop-up hearts, flowers, or lovebirds for a delightful surprise.
Watercolor Cards
Hand-paint romantic designs like roses, love quotes, or whimsical hearts. Seal them with a matte or glossy finish for a professional look.
Handwritten Love Quotes
Add a personal touch with hand-lettered quotes. Use metallic pens and textured paper to make the cards stand out.

Spa Kits
You can assemble bath bombs, handmade candles, and mini soaps in romantic scents like rose or lavender. Add a loofah and package everything in a decorative box to make a beautiful spa kit.
Themed Boxes for Couples
Create boxes with essentials for a cozy movie night (popcorn, candy, and a handwritten movie suggestion list) or a romantic breakfast-in-bed kit.
Mini Gift Baskets
Fill these with small handmade crafts, chocolates, or love tokens. Personalize the baskets with names or themes for couples.
Valentine’s Home Decor
Creating beautiful and unique Valentine’s home decor crafts can attract customers looking to decorate their spaces for the season or to gift them to their loved ones.
Here are some creative ideas to get you started.
Heart Wreaths
Use faux flowers, ribbons, or burlap to create wreaths. Add LED fairy lights for an extra cozy touch.
Romantic Wooden Signs
Paint wooden planks with love quotes like “Be Mine” or “You’re Loved.” Distress the wood for a rustic, farmhouse-style look.
Mason Jar Candle Holders
Decorate mason jars with lace, glitter, or paint. Insert tea lights or LED candles and offer them in sets.

Personalized Gifts
Nothing says “I love you” like a gift made just for someone special.
Personalized Valentine crafts add a thoughtful touch that makes every piece unique and meaningful.
Whether it’s engraved keepsakes, or monogrammed decor, these crafts are perfect for customers looking for heartfelt gifts.
Here are some personalized Valentine’s craft ideas to inspire your creations.
Monogrammed Keychains
Create leather, acrylic, crochet, or wooden keychains with initials or names. For a romantic twist, add small Valentine-themed charms.
Engraved Picture Frames
Offer custom engraving services for wooden or metal frames. Include Valentine motifs like hearts or roses to make them perfect for couples’ photos.
Custom Mugs
Use vinyl decals or ceramic paint to design mugs with romantic sayings like “Love You a Latte” or “You’re My Cup of Tea.”

Sewn and Crocheted Items
There’s something so heartwarming about handmade fabric and yarn creations, especially for Valentine’s Day.
These cozy, love-filled crafts are perfect for customers who adore soft, thoughtful gifts. From charming heart-shaped pillows to delicate crochet coasters, sewn and crocheted items are a beautiful way to celebrate love while showcasing your art.
Following are some sweet ideas to try.
Heart-Shaped Throw Pillows
Sew pillows in various sizes and fabrics like velvet or cotton. Offer embroidery options for adding initials or messages.
Knitted Scarves
Use soft, cozy yarn in Valentine colors like pink, red, and cream. Add fringe or decorative tassels to enhance the design.
Crochet Coasters
Create heart-shaped coasters or mini doilies. Bundle them in sets and tie them with a ribbon for gifting.

Edible Valentine Crafts
Who can resist sweet treats made with love?
Edible Valentine’s crafts are always a hit because they maximize the joy of gifting to your loved ones.
Any edible gift like chocolate-covered strawberries to adorable heart-shaped cookies is perfect for spreading love—and satisfying cravings!
Here are some delicious ideas to whip up and sell.
Chocolate-Dipped Strawberries
Decorate strawberries with red and pink chocolate drizzle or sprinkles. Arrange them in bouquets or decorative boxes.
Heart-Shaped Cookies
Bake sugar cookies and decorate them with royal icing. Personalize each one with names, initials, or short messages.
DIY Hot Cocoa Bombs
Make cocoa bombs with heart molds. Add marshmallows or edible glitter for a fun, interactive gift.

Valentine Love Bouquet
You can also create a beautiful Valentine’s Day love bouquet by crafting felt hearts stuffed with soft cotton. Attach the felt hearts to sturdy sticks to form a delightful arrangement.
For an elegant touch, pack the bouquet in a decorative basket or wrap it in luxurious velvet cloth, secured with a delicate ribbon.
Your customers will love this handmade bouquet because it is a thoughtful and creative way to express love.

Romantic Keepsakes
Romantic keepsakes are also a great craft idea for making money.
Here are some ideas for you.
Resin Keychains
Use resin molds to create heart or flower-shaped keychains. Add pressed flowers, glitter, or tiny love notes sealed inside the resin.
Scrapbook Kits
Sell ready-to-use kits with themed papers, stickers, and embellishments for couples to document their love stories.
Customized Photo Album
Decorate the covers with fabric, lace, or romantic designs. Offer options to personalize with names or dates.
Hand-Painted Flowerpots
Paint small flowerpots with Valentine themes like hearts, lovebirds, or romantic quotes. Pair them with mini plants like succulents for a complete gift.
Decorative Candles
Make candles in Valentine colors and scents like vanilla, rose, or cinnamon. Add decorative elements like dried flowers, glitter, or heart-shaped wax melts for added appeal.
Felt and Fabric Crafts
Felt and fabric crafts are perfect and best for Valentine’s gift. You can go for making adorable felt heart garlands, cozy fabric bookmarks, or delicate love-themed keychains.
These handmade pieces are sure to charm your customers.
Felt Garlands
Cut out hearts from felt and string them together to create garlands. These are perfect for home decor or party decorations.
Fabric Bookmark
Sew heart-shaped bookmarks or ones with romantic patterns. Offer them as cute and practical gifts for book lovers.
Love Coupons
Design and sell sets of “love coupons” that couples can redeem for sweet gestures like a movie night, breakfast in bed, or a day off from chores. Print them on high-quality paper and package them in small envelopes.
Valentine’s Day Ornaments
Create hanging ornaments shaped like hearts or cupids. Craft them using wood, clay, or fabric and decorate them with paint, glitter, or ribbons.
Mini Love Notes
Fill small glass bottles with rolled-up love notes. Add tiny decorations like glitter or heart confetti to create a magical keepsake.
Embroidered Hoop Art
Use embroidery hoops to create romantic wall art. Stitch love quotes, initials, or heart designs onto fabric and frame them in the hoop for a rustic touch.
Tips to Make You Stand Out the Competition
Here are some tips to help you make your creations stand out.
Pack creatively because presentation matters!
Use pretty wrapping, ribbons, or themed tags to make your crafts irresistible.
Stay Trendy. Check Pinterest or Instagram for inspiration and see what’s currently popular.
Offer Custom Options. Buyers love the ability to personalize items with names, initials, or custom colors.
